FCE17A15PB680 D-Sub Plug 15 Position Right Angle Solder Connector
Part Overview
The FCE17A15PB680 is a 15-position D-Sub plug connector manufactured by Amphenol ICC (Commercial Products) in the FCE17 series. This right-angle, through-hole solder connector features a 2-row configuration with male pins and is designed for signal applications. The connector is actively produced and maintains RoHS compliance with unlimited moisture sensitivity rating.

Key Parameters
| Parameter | Value |
|---|---|
| Connector Style | D-Sub |
| Connector Type | Plug, Male Pins |
| Number of Positions | 15 |
| Number of Rows | 2 |
| Shell Size, Connector Layout | 2 (DA, A) |
| Mounting Type | Through Hole, Right Angle |
| Termination | Solder |
| Current Rating (Amps) | 5A |
| Material Flammability Rating | UL94 V-0 |
| Operating Temperature Range | -40°C ~ 85°C |
| RoHS Status | RoHS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|

Q: What is the difference between contact finish specifications (Flash versus 30.0µin)?
A: Contact finish thickness affects durability and corrosion resistance. Flash plating (used on D15P13A4GL00LF, D15P13A4GV00LF, D15P13A4GX00LF) provides standard gold contact protection. Enhanced 30.0µin (0.76µm) plating (used on D15P13A6GL00LF, D15P13A6GX00LF) provides thicker gold coating for superior wear resistance and extended contact life in high-cycle mating applications.

Q: Can I use a substitute part with a different shell material finish (Tin-Nickel versus Tin)?
A: Yes. Both Tin Plated and Tin-Nickel Plated steel shells are acceptable substitutes. Tin-Nickel plating (used on most Delta D series parts) provides enhanced corrosion resistance compared to Tin plating alone. The choice depends on environmental exposure and application requirements. Both finishes maintain UL94 V-0 flammability rating and full electrical compatibility.
Q: What is the significance of the flange feature differences (Housing/Shell versus Mating Side)?
A: Flange feature determines how the connector mounts to the PCB or housing. Housing/Shell flange (M3 or 4-40 threaded) mounts directly to the connector shell. Mating Side Female Screwlock (4-40) flange mounts to the mating interface. Selection depends on your specific mechanical mounting design and available mounting points on your assembly.
